Are you an Assistant Quantity Surveyor looking for a new challenge and the opportunity to join a multi-award-winning company on private and social housing developments 200+ units in Salford? This is a great opportunity to join a leading UK housebuilder with a strong reputation for delivering high-quality residential and mixed-tenure developments nationwide. The business works on a diverse portfolio of projects, ranging from large-scale urban regeneration schemes and affordable housing developments to private residential communities and strategic partnerships with local authorities and housing associations.
As an Assistant Quantity Surveyor you will support the procurement of materials, plant, and subcontract services, ensuring competitive quotations are assessed and orders are placed in line with project timelines. You will assist in managing subcontract packages, overseeing valuations and contractual processes, while maintaining accurate project records and monitoring payments for labour, plant, and materials to ensure effective commercial control.

How to prepare for a job interview at Fawkes & Reece London
✨Know Your Numbers
As an Assistant Quantity Surveyor, you'll be dealing with figures all day long. Brush up on your knowledge of cost estimation, budgeting, and financial management related to construction projects. Be ready to discuss how you've managed costs in previous roles or how you would approach budgeting for a new project.
✨Showcase Your Communication Skills
Effective communication is key in this role, especially when negotiating with subcontractors. Prepare examples of how you've successfully communicated complex information or resolved conflicts in the past. This will demonstrate your ability to manage relationships and ensure smooth project delivery.
